Commit Graph

18 Commits

Author SHA1 Message Date
João Marques
461afccdb6 [FIX] contract: Remove noupdate in mail template data
TT29820
2022-02-23 15:42:11 +01:00
Víctor Martínez
e4eb075c23 [FIX] contract: Force add access_token in "View contract" button from contract modification mail. 2021-05-27 12:26:32 +02:00
Francisco Ivan Anton Prieto
85fda61634 [MIG] contract: Migration to 14.0 2021-04-02 13:49:16 +02:00
Víctor Martínez
d7dee0c1f8 [IMP] contract: Add contract modification 2021-04-01 13:53:04 +02:00
Víctor Martínez
ea928628bb [IMP] contract: Portal 2021-04-01 13:53:03 +02:00
Víctor Martínez
828103000f [IMP] contract: Add followers to invoices created 2021-04-01 13:53:03 +02:00
Pedro M. Baeza
a2f71595bf [IMP] : black, isort, prettier 2021-04-01 13:53:03 +02:00
sbejaoui
f9167d81e8 [IMP] - Add contract tags 2021-04-01 13:53:03 +02:00
Thomas Binsfeld
3ca769e079 [REF] Contract: split from analytic account 2021-04-01 13:53:02 +02:00
sbejaoui
c83f3162a0 [IMP] - store last_date_invoiced on contract_line
Improve CRITERIA_ALLOWED_DICT

[IMP] - code improvement

[IMP] - Use last_date_invoiced to set marker in invoice description

[IMP] - add migration script to init last_day_invoiced and some other improvement

[FIX] - a contract line suspended should start a day after the suspension end
2021-04-01 13:53:02 +02:00
sbejaoui
752a332d13 [IMP] - improve cancel/uncancel process
[FIX] - Test if start_date is set before compute

[FIX] - date_end include in the period in auto_renew case

[FIX] - in suspension case, contract line should start a day after the end

[IMP] - confirm message on contract line cancel
2021-04-01 13:53:02 +02:00
sbejaoui
c43a9fb533 [12.0][IMP] - Add strat/stop wizard to contract line
[12.0][IMP] - Add pause button to contract line

[IMP] - Add state filed in contract line form

[FIX] - stop don't change date_end for finished contract line

[IMP] - Change contract line buttons visibility

Add renewal process with termination notice

[FIX] - don't consider stop_date If it is after the contract line end_date

[IMP] - consider more cases in stop_plan_successor

[IMP] - cancel upcoming line on stop

[IMP] - Chnage next invoice date on un-cancel

[IMP] - Post message in contract on contract line actions

[IMP] - check contract line overlap
2021-04-01 13:53:02 +02:00
Carlos Dauden
83a4072ffc [FIX] contract: Custom values overwrited by xml, missed noupdate 2021-04-01 13:53:02 +02:00
Fekete Mihai
c7a7378a33 [MIG] contract: Migration to version 11.0 2021-04-01 13:53:02 +02:00
cubells
24de150c83 [IMP][10.0] contract: Add report + send by mail (#86)
* [IMP][9.0] contract: Add report + send by mail

* Update translation and rename contract report

* Changes requested and translation updated
2021-04-01 13:53:02 +02:00
Pedro M. Baeza
1897314dce [MIG] contract: Migration to version 10.0 2021-04-01 13:53:02 +02:00
Carlos Dauden
671c8b9c3c [IMP] contract: Add past receipt type. Fix yearly. Add month last day 2021-04-01 13:53:02 +02:00
Carlos Incaser
bf72221fb5 [MIG] contract: from v7 to v9 improving features
* Tests added
* Filters added.
* Add _id/_ids in old property fields
* Translations
2021-04-01 13:53:01 +02:00